2. The local pizzeria is considering buying a new pizza oven. The oven maker costs $5,000. It is expected to generate profits of $250 per year every year forever (in other words, using the language of the neoclassical investment model, the marginal product of capital is 5%). It depreciates in value by 3 percent per year. What is the maximum value of the interest rate for which it would be profitable for the bakery to buy the machine?
